[. . . ] · RGB1 and RGB2 inputs have common elements that can be recorded for each signal mode. Because of this, when the contents are recorded with RGB1 (or RGB2), there may be loss of adjustment during RGB2 (or RGB1) reception in the same signal mode. 20 Reset (Settings Initialization) s The on-screen display system shown to the right will be displayed when the SELECT button is used to select DISPLAY and moreover DISPLAY INIT is selected from the On-screen Display System 12 . If the key (select YES) of the SELECT button is pressed at this time, the user adjustment values in the table below for the signal currently being received will be deleted and the factory settings will be restored. · Pressing the key (select NO) cancels deletion and returns the DISPLAY MENU. POWER SAVE OUT OF FREQUENCY · Check the input signal specifications once again. 27 ~ 30 21 ENGLISH OTHERFEATURES (continued) Power Save Mode ENGLISH s When the RGB input is selected · When this unit is connected to a VESA DPMS computer, the Power Save (Off) mode can be set to be activated automatically when the computer is not being used to reduce power consumption by this unit. Horizontal RGB sync signal Vertical Video signal Operation mode Indicating lamp Power consumption Yes Active (normal display) On Lights green 360W (Sound off) Yes No Blank (no video) Off Blinks green 5W or less No Yes No Yes No s When the Video Input is selected · When there is no video signal input, the power-saving system operates to reduce the power consumed by the sunit. Video signal Screen display Operation mode Indicating lamp Power consumption Yes Active (normal display) On Lights green 360W (Sound off) No Blank (no video) Off Blinks green 5W or less Sound Mode s If you press the MENU button while the monitor has power save mode turned off, sound output is enabled by cancelling the off setting of power save mode. · When the monitor enters sound mode, it displays a mode indication on the screen. · In sound mode, sound volume can be adjusted. Remote controller MENU SOUND MODE s Press the MENU button to cancel sound mode. · Power save mode is enabled when sound mode is canceled. · If an input signal is available, the monitor displays the input signal by canceling sound mode automatically. Remote controller MENU POWER SAVE 22 TROUBLESHOOTING Symptoms That Seemingly Appear to be Failures s Make the checks suggested below depending on the symptoms observed. If the symptoms remain uncorrected, contact your dealer. WARNING · Customer servicing can be hazardous. Symptom · No picture with the powerindicating lamp off. Point to check · Check the way the power cable is connected. · Press the power switch. See page 6 7 9 · The message "POWER SAVE" is displayed. POWER SAVE · No picture with the power indicating lamp flickering in green. No sync signal is detected. · Check the way the signal cable is connected. · Make sure that the switch of the computer, imaging equipment , etc. , is turned on. · Make sure the computer is not in the power-save mode. · Check to see if the input selection matches the connection terminal. An input signal is not received normally. · Check to see if the input signal matches the monitor specifications. · Check the way the signal cable is connected. 6 7 9 10 21 28 6 7 21 · The message "OUT OF FREQUENCY" is displayed.
